Comprehending the Role of a Private Psychiatrist
A psychiatrist is a medical doctor who specializes in the medical diagnosis and treatment of mental health disorders. Unlike psychologists, psychiatrists can prescribe medication and offer medical treatments. A private psychiatrist operates beyond the public healthcare system, using more personalized and confidential care. They are typically looked for out by individuals who choose a more confidential and customized technique to mental health treatment.

Q: What is the distinction between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?A: A psychiatrist is a medical physician with know-how in identifying and treating mental health conditions using medication and other medical interventions. A psychologist, on the other hand, is a mental health expert who utilizes talk therapy and other psychological techniques however can not recommend medication.
